~ruther/guix-local

daa9a910 — Efraim Flashner 9 years ago
gnu: openbox: Update source location.

* gnu/packages/openbox.scm (openbox)[source]: Download from openbox.org.
6582ecee — Efraim Flashner 9 years ago
gnu: openbox: Fix autostart.

* gnu/packages/openbox.scm (openbox)[inputs]: Add python2.
[propagated-inputs]: Add python2-pyxdg.
f8744816 — Ben Woodcroft 9 years ago
gnu: ruby-arel: Update to 7.1.1.

* gnu/packages/ruby.scm (ruby-arel): Update to 7.1.1.
1b107245 — Ben Woodcroft 9 years ago
gnu: ruby-simplecov: Update to 0.12.0.

* gnu/packages/ruby.scm (ruby-simplecov): Update to 0.12.0.
44514637 — Ben Woodcroft 9 years ago
gnu: ruby-gherkin3: Rename to ruby-gherkin and update to 4.0.0.

* gnu/packages/ruby.scm (ruby-gherkin3): Rename to ruby-gherkin and update to
4.0.0.
(ruby-cucumber-core)[propagated-inputs]: Adjust accordingly.
29f49403 — Ben Woodcroft 9 years ago
gnu: ruby-spring: Update to 1.7.2.

* gnu/packages/rails.scm (ruby-spring): Update to 1.7.2.
2d9f1c06 — Ben Woodcroft 9 years ago
gnu: ruby-rspec: Update to 3.5.0.

These packages should be updated together.

* gnu/packages/ruby.scm (ruby-rspec): Update to 3.5.0.
(ruby-rspec-core): Update to 3.5.0.
(ruby-rspec-mocks): Update to 3.5.0.
(ruby-rspec-expectation): Update to 3.5.1.
(ruby-rspec-support): Update to 3.5.0.
1db791d5 — Ben Woodcroft 9 years ago
gnu: ruby-rack: Update to 2.0.1.

* gnu/packages/ruby.scm (ruby-rack): Update to 2.0.1.
[source]: Use GitHub and patch.
[native-inputs]: Add ruby-concurrent, ruby-minitest, ruby-minitest-sprint,
which.  Remove ruby-bacon.
[propagated-inputs]: Add ruby-concurrent.
* gnu/packages/patches/ruby-rack-ignore-failing-test.patch: New file.
* gnu/local.mk: Add it.
9019b37f — Ben Woodcroft 9 years ago
gnu: ruby-concurrent: Remove dependencies.

ruby-timecop and ruby-yard will links in a circular dependency chain after
ruby-rack is updated.

* gnu/packages/ruby.scm (ruby-concurrent)[arguments]: Remove
timecop-dependent tests.
[native-inputs]: Remove ruby-timecop, ruby-yard.
2af45e50 — Ben Woodcroft 9 years ago
gnu: ruby-activesupport: Update to 5.0.0.

* gnu/packages/ruby.scm (ruby-activesupport): Update to 5.0.0.
[arguments]: Include the library as a test.
[propagated-inputs]: Add ruby-concurrent.  Remove ruby-thread-safe,
ruby-json.
3840373b — Ben Woodcroft 9 years ago
gnu: ruby-puma: Update to 3.6.0.

* gnu/packages/ruby.scm (ruby-puma): Update to 3.6.0.
[arguments]: Add 'delete-integration-tests' phase.
(gnu/packages/patches/ruby-puma-ignore-broken-test.patch):
Remove only one broken test.
10fa1d98 — Leo Famulari 9 years ago
gnu: mpd: Update to 0.19.18.

* gnu/packages/mpd.scm (mpd): Update to 0.19.18.
5a1add37 — Mark H Weaver 10 years ago
grafts: Make grafting faster.

* guix/build/graft.scm (replace-store-references): Reimplement for
faster grafting.  Use binary I/O instead of textual I/O.  Replace
'mapping' argument (an alist) with 'replacement-table' (a vhash).
(rewrite-directory): Adapt to mapping argument change in
'replace-store-references'.  Remove 'with-fluids' that previously set
'%default-port-encoding' to #f, since we now use binary I/O.
(define-inline, hash-length): New macros.
(nix-base32-char?): New variable.
ba6d25f3 — Tomáš Čech 9 years ago
gnu: bash-completion: Update to 2.3. Update the patch.

* gnu/packages/bash.scm (bash-completion): Update to 2.3.
* gnu/packages/patches/bash-completion-directories.patch: New version of
  the patch for the same purpose.
aa67d3c5 — Tomáš Čech 9 years ago
gnu: bash-completion: Modify to modify-phases.

* gnu/packages/bash.scm (bash-completion): Use modify-phases instead of
  alist-cons-after.
cccb4d26 — Danny Milosavljevic 9 years ago
gnu: Add perl-crypt-openssl-random.

* gnu/packages/tls.scm (perl-crypt-openssl-random): New variable.

Signed-off-by: Leo Famulari <leo@famulari.name>
e818f321 — Danny Milosavljevic 9 years ago
gnu: Add perl-io-socket-inet6.

* gnu/packages/networking.scm (perl-io-socket-inet6): New variable.

Signed-off-by: Leo Famulari <leo@famulari.name>
be0c5733 — Danny Milosavljevic 9 years ago
gnu: Add perl-mail-spf.

* gnu/package/mail.scm (perl-mail-spf): New variable.

Signed-off-by: Leo Famulari <leo@famulari.name>
adff71ca — Danny Milosavljevic 9 years ago
gnu: Add perl-crypt-openssl-bignum.

* gnu/packages/tls.scm (perl-crypt-openssl-bignum, perl-crypt-arguments): New
variables.

Signed-off-by: Leo Famulari <leo@famulari.name>
4532c0c0 — Danny Milosavljevic 9 years ago
gnu: Add perl-crypt-openssl-rsa.

* gnu/packages/tls.scm (perl-crypt-openssl-rsa): Add variable.

Signed-off-by: Leo Famulari <leo@famulari.name>
Next